In the published opinion Doe v Boyle, Docket No. 320102 (September 22, 2015), after a lengthy battle, the Court of Appeals awarded court-appointed guardian ad litem Thomas Woods costs and attorney's fees for his services on a personal injury suit as a guardian ad litem for the defendant minor child.   People v Pomeroy and People v Fulcher, 419 Mich 44, held that a person sleeping in a motionless car was not “operating” the vehicle under Michigan’s drunk driving statute. [read post]
